Meltdown Vulnerability

What is Meltdown Vulnerability?

Meltdown Vulnerability is a critical security flaw found in modern processors that allows malicious programs to access the memory of other programs and the operating system. This vulnerability is particularly concerning because it bypasses the fundamental isolation between user applications and the operating system, exposing sensitive data such as passwords, personal files, and encryption keys. Discovered in 2018, Meltdown affects a wide range of devices, including desktops, laptops, and cloud servers, making it a significant threat to data security.

The Origin of Meltdown Vulnerability

The Meltdown Vulnerability was independently discovered by multiple security researchers in 2017 and publicly disclosed in January 2018. The flaw primarily affects Intel processors manufactured since 1995, but it also impacts some ARM and AMD processors to a lesser extent. The vulnerability arises from a performance feature known as speculative execution, which processors use to improve speed by guessing the future instructions they might need to execute. While speculative execution boosts performance, it inadvertently exposes protected memory, which Meltdown exploits.

Practical Application of Meltdown Vulnerability

Understanding the practical application of Meltdown Vulnerability helps illustrate its severity. For instance, a malicious actor could deploy a Meltdown exploit on a shared server environment, such as those used in cloud computing. By running a seemingly benign application, the attacker could leverage Meltdown to access the memory of other virtual machines on the same server. This means sensitive data from different users or organizations could be exposed and stolen, posing severe risks to privacy and security. In another scenario, malware on a personal computer could use Meltdown to extract passwords and other confidential information from other running applications, compromising the user's security.
